Ferguson Honors/AP list 16
| Question | Answer |
|---|---|
| Abet | to ugre or help, especially in wrongdoing |
| Apostate | a renegade; one who abandons a faith he once believed in |
| Avert | 1. to turn aside 2. prevent |
| Axiomatic | self-ecvident; taken for granted |
| Balk | to obstruct; thwart |
| Cabal | 1. an intrigue or plot 2. plotting group; junto |
| Cache | 1. hiding place 2. anything so hidden |
| Clandestine | secret or hidden |
| Conclave | a private meeting |
| Conducive | contrubuting to a result |
| Connive | to cooperate or plot, esp. in wrongdoing |
| Covert | concealed; hidden |
| Cumberous | burdernsome; awkard to handle or carry |
| Defection | desertion; apostasy |
| Disseminate | to scatter; to spread widely |
| Divulge | to disclose; make known; reveal |
| Engima | a perplexing statement; a riddle or puzzle |
| Enjoin | 1. to command 2.to prohibit or forbid |
| Furtive | secretive; sly; shifty |
| Impasse | a deadlock or deadend |
| Impediment | a obstruction or hiderance |
| Incognito | with true identity unrevealed or disguised |
| Incubus | a nightmare or an oppresive weight |
| Inhibit | to restrain or surpress |
| Insidious | treacherous; more dangerous than seems evident |
| Interdict | to prohibit or forbid |
| Invidious | tending to arouse ill will; offensive, esp, by discriminating unfairly |
| Jeopardize | endanger |
| Junto | a group of political intriguers; cabal; council |
| Latent | lying hidden and undeveloped within a person or thing; concealed; dormant |
| Machination | a scheme; a plot (usually plural) |
| Mandatory | authoriatively commanded; obligatory |
| Manifest | apparent; evident; obivous (v) to make clear; reveal; to appear |
| Occult | hidden; secret; estoreic; mysterious; beyond human understanding |
| Onerous | burdernsome; oppresive |
| Overt | open; mainfest |
| Patent | evident; obivous |
| Perfidy | treachery |
| Precarious | dangerously uncertain |
| Preclude | to make impossible, esp. in advance |
| Promulgate | to make known throughout; to announce officially |
| Proscribe | to outlaw or banish ; to forbid; interdict |
| Quash | to quell; to put down ; supress, as an uprising |
| Quell | to crush; subdue |
| Renegade | traitor; apostate |
| Reticent | characteristically silent or reserved; tactiturn |
| Sanction | approval; any penalty that acts to insure compliance |
| Subvert | to overthrow; undermine, or corrupt |
| Surreptitious | stealthy; secretive; clandestine |
| Vulnerable | able to be wounded or harmed |
